Description: Jim Chatfield was born and raised in southwest Ohio. He grew up with
bluegrass being played around the house but began playing drums at the age
of eight. Ron Thomason of Dry Branch Fire Squad was Jim's Junior High
English teacher. It wasn't a secret that Mr. Thomason was a bluegrass fan
because he played it in the classroom quite a bit. Jim would continue
play drums throughout high school. He played in Miller's Blackhawk Musical
Corps which afforded him the opportunity to travel to Europe and Africa.
During this time, Jim also enjoyed playing Rock music. He had picked up a
bass guitar when he was about 14 because drummers were plentiful in the
area and he wanted to play in a rock band. After graduating high school,
Jim switched to playing in a country band. He played with Tumbleweed and
Midnight Riders until about 1985. Jim quit playing music while raising
his kids Amber and Aaron. He started going to Bluegrass jams in 2000 and
hooked up with Mike Powell and Bob Stacey. They were playing with Younger
Days which was a local Bluegrass band. Mike wanted to start a new band
and asked Jim if he would come on board to play bass with them in a new
bluegrass band. Shadez of Blue was born and they played together until
2006. Shadez of Blue was not only a local favorite but regional favorite
as well. They played at many Bluegrass Festivals including OKI Bluegrass
Festival, Roundeyes Bluegrass Festival, Bean Blossom among others. During
2005 & 2006 Jim was helping a couple of young girls, Kelly & Katelyn of
McCoy Grass get started. They were playing supper breaks and such. Jim
felt they had really good potential and wanted to help them in any way
that he could. He agreed to help do some bass work in the studio for
their first Bluegrass project "The Best is Yet to Come". In 2006 Shadez
of Blue disbanded and Jim began working with McCoy Grass as their regular
bass player. In the spring of 2008 he began to jam again with the four
original members of Shadez of Blue but continues to work with McCoy Grass.
Jim's WWB program "Bluegrass in the BASSment" is broadcast on Mondays
from 4:00 PM to 7:00 PM. |
